Paddy McNair is a 30-year-old football player who plays as a center back for Hull City, born on 1995년 4월 27일, who is right-footed. Follow Paddy McNair on FotMob for live match updates, detailed statistics, career history, transfer news, FotMob ratings, and comprehensive performance analytics.

In the 2025/2026 Championship season, Paddy McNair has recorded 0 goals, 0 assists, 428 minutes, an average FotMob rating of 6.3, 1 yellow card.

Paddy McNair's career has also included time at San Diego FC, West Bromwich Albion, Middlesbrough, Sunderland, and Manchester United.

On the international stage, Paddy McNair has represented Northern Ireland, Northern Ireland U21, Northern Ireland U19, and Northern Ireland U17.

Throughout their career, Paddy McNair has won 3 titles: FA Cup (2015/2016), International Champions Cup (2014), and Community Shield (2016/2017) with Manchester United.

Paddy McNair has competed in Championship, Major League Soccer, FA Cup, Leagues Cup, World Cup UEFA qualification, EFL Cup, UEFA Nations League C, EURO Qualification qualification, UEFA Nations League B, Premier League, EURO, and Europa League.
